Love, Blends & Bid Whist with Love, Peace, and Spades

Love, Blends & Bid Whist is a fall-inspired game night residency at Inglewood’s Sip & Sonder, where the aroma of freshly brewed coffee meets the thrill of a perfectly played hand. Players can expect an evening of high-energy games, including our #BlackFamilyHeirlooms (e.g., Spades, Bid Whist, Tunk/Tonk, Dominoes), and the laid-back cool that only The Wood’s most beloved coffeehouse can provide. Through this residency, Love, Peace & Spades aims to bring people together over cards, coffee, and conversation, building joy, camaraderie, and fun—one hand, one sip, and one laugh at a time.

Monthly at Sip & Sonder Inglewood for 4Q 2025.

about love, peace, and spades

Love, Peace & Spades™ provides intergenerational communal learning and entertainment through organized gameplay. Established in 2022, Love, Peace & Spades has created free, low-barrier access to community programming to develop safer and inclusive third-spaces for Black people to thrive. Our programming addresses the onslaught of social isolation and trauma by establishing new and healthier relationships to gameplay through ‘Spades Academy™,’ a curriculum-based activation for players to develop skills and strategies.

In addition to gameplay, we offer pop-up experiences, skills-based education, tech/VR integration, a comprehensive directory of Black-owned businesses, game developers, and makers, plus an annual Spades tournament and festival for enthusiastic players.

about in residence at sip & sonder

In Residence at Sip & Sonder provides a platform for creatives, academics, and community leaders and organizers to share programming that celebrates and explores the rich cultural tapestry of Black and Brown communities, thereby fostering dialogue, creativity, and community connection.  From music to well-being to civic engagement and everything in between, In Residence is here to amplify Black and Brown voices and experiences.
